The factor 1 base layer is designed
to maintain a warm and dry micro-climate next to the skin
by the totally effective removal of perspiration while retaining
body heat in cool to cold conditions.
Each fibre is impregnated with a durable hydrophillic
water loving finish which quickly wicks away moisture then
'flashes' it quickly across the outer surface to either evaporate
or be picked up by the Factor 2 mid-layer.

Factor 1's main objective is to keep you warm
and dry, free from the harmful effects of 'sweat chill'.
Factor 1 is
made from our soft rib fabric knitted from polyamide fibres.
Superior and lighter than polyester based fabrics, polyamide
is much, much more effective and had 100% built in stretch
to get a very close fit for most body shapes.
